HOUSE OF PRAYER FOR PRIESTS179Cardinal Manning House of Prayer for PriestsThe Cardinal Timothy Manning House of Prayer for Priestsopened in 1975 under the guidance and inspiration of CardinalTimothy Manning and Jesuit Father John McAnulty. It was theirvision that there be a special place exclusively for priests tonourish their spiritual lives and to pray for the people whomthey serve.The Immaculate Heart Sisters generously loaned a portion oftheir property, at the site of their motherhouse, to help facilitate this dream.In 1995, Cardinal Roger Mahony expanded and rededicated theHouse of Prayer to serve the large number of priests using thefacility. In honor of his predecessor, Cardinal Mahony officiallyrenamed the new facility the Cardinal Timothy Manning Houseof Prayer for Priests.Located in the Los Feliz area of Los Angeles, the Cardinal Timothy Manning House ofPrayer for Priests provides a spiritual oasis for priests with accommodations surroundedby lush greenery.Today, the House of Prayer offers retreats (individually directed,preached and private), spiritual direction, days of recollection,daily Sacrament of Reconciliation, as well as providing a placefor priests’ support groups to meet. The facility consists of threeprimary buildings: McAnulty Hall, the original house; Bethany,which houses the guest units; and Emmaus, the main building.Msgr. Jack Stoeger currently serves as Director, and Jesuit Father Christopher Cartwright is the Associate Director. The following Spiritual Directors serve one day a week: Father JimClarke (Monday, Eng/Sp), Jesuit Father José de Jesús Sanchez(Tuesday, Eng/Sp), Missionary of the Holy Spirit Father EugenioCárdenas (Wednesday, Eng/Sp), and Benedictine Father JosephBrennan (Thursday).For nearly 20 years the Order of St. Gregory the Great has committed to the Cardinal Timothy Manning House of Prayer forPriests, taking it on as its apostolate.
